In this video you'll discover the nootropic benefits of Shilajit. Including why we use Shilajit as a nootropic, recommended dosage, side effects and clinical research.

Shilajit is a blackish-brown powder or an exudate (secretion) found in high mountain rocks, especially in the Himalayan mountains between India and Nepal.

Shilajit forms over centuries from the decomposition of plant material and is rich in minerals, fulvic acid, and a host of other bioactive compounds.

Shilajit has been used in Ayurvedic, Siddha, and Unani medicine for over 3 thousand years as a rejuvenator and adaptogen.

Shilajit helps scavenge free radicals which protects your brain from oxidative damage. Shilajit can help prevent the accumulation of tau protein implicated in Alzheimer's.

Neurohackers are using Shilajit for Chronic Fatigue Syndrome (CFS). Men use it for boosting testosterone and sperm count. And many use Shilajit to boost physical and mental performance, to reduce anxiety, and for more stamina.

Recommended dosage for Shilajit is 250 mg twice per day.
